【python-GAE上的用户身份验证】教程文章相关的互联网学习教程文章

使用Python urllib2 /请求对Google云端硬盘进行身份验证并下载电子表格【代码】

我想下载我在Google云端硬盘中向Google验证的文档(我只希望某些用户能够访问它并且不想在网上发布它). 我尝试过使用请求,但显然我做错了.从浏览器我可以将我的文档下载到该地址https://docs.google.com/spreadsheets/d/\u0026lt;document key> / export?format = xls. 所以在我的python脚本中,我执行以下操作:import os import requests import shutil from requests.auth import HTTPBasicAuthremote = "https://docs.google.co...

python – 我应该在哪里对对象和字段进行django验证?【代码】

我正在创建一个django应用程序,它使用Django Rest Framework和普通的django-views作为用户的入口点. 我想验证我的模型的独立字段和整体上的对象.例如: >字段:输入的牌照是基于正则表达式函数的正确牌照.与其他领域无关.>对象:输入的邮政编码是否对给定国家/地区有效.与模型中的邮政编码和国家/地区相关. 对于DRF-API,我使用ModelSerializers自动调用我放在模型中的所有验证器,例如:class MyModel(models.Model):licence_plate ...

python – Boto3:使用upload_file()验证文件是否已上传【代码】

我正在使用boto3制作备份脚本,使用此行上传项目:bucket.upload_file(backup_file_name,bucket_path+backup_file_name)如何验证此文件是否已真正上传到我的存储桶?我试图用boto3 doc找到一些东西,但我没找到任何东西.此方法是否会抛出我可以处理的任何异常?解决方法:它会引发boto3.exceptions.S3UploadFailedError.您还可以执行head_object请求以验证对象是否应该如此.如果对象不存在,这将引发带有代码404的botocore.ClientError...

python – 获取权限问题将经过身份验证的请求发送到OAuth2.0 Django休息Framwork【代码】

我已经将OAuth2.0与django-rest-framework集成在一起.当我将经过身份验证的请求发送到基于类的视图时,我得到了这个{"detail": "You do not have permission to perform this action." }settings.pyREST_FRAMEWORK = {'DEFAULT_AUTHENTICATION_CLASSES': ('oauth2_provider.contrib.rest_framework.OAuth2Authentication',),'DEFAULT_PERMISSION_CLASSES': ('rest_framework.permissions.IsAuthenticated',) }views.pyfrom rest_fra...

使用urllib2进行Python身份验证【代码】

所以我正在尝试使用python从名为vsearch.cisco.com的站点下载文件 [Python]#Connects to the Cisco Server and Downloads files at the URL specifiedimport urllib2#Define Useful Variablesurl = 'http://vsearch.cisco.com' username = 'xxxxxxxx' password = 'xxxxxxxx' realm = 'CEC'# Begin Making connection# Create a Handler -- Also could be where the error lieshandler = urllib2.HTTPDigestAuthHandler() handler.a...

python – 通过URL验证RTSP服务

我试图验证从python中的URL提供视频服务.我问有没有人知道要使用的任何好的库或一种方法来做到这一点.我在网上找不到这方面的信息. 谢谢解决方法:在StackOverflow上挖掘我遇到了一个前一个问题,要求RTSP library in Python or C/C++ . 链接有一个RTSP library provided by Twisted,另一个叫Live555.你尝试过其中任何一个吗? 我只是为了方便而重新发布链接.

python – Django:缺少ManagementForm数据…… Formset不会验证.为什么?【代码】

出于某种原因,我提交后,我的formset将无法验证.关于这种方式的任何想法都可能发生? #models.pyclass Department(models.Model):department = models.CharField(verbose_name = "Department Name", max_length=100)description = models.TextField(verbose_name = "Description", blank=True, null=True)sp_description = models.TextField(verbose_name = "Description (Spanish)", blank=True, null=True)phone = PhoneNumberFie...

Python,日期验证【代码】

我试图想出一种以最好的pythonic方式实现这一目标的方法.现在,我能想到的唯一方法就是暴力破解它. 用户以下列方式之一输入日期(通过命令行)(例如./mypy.py date =’20110909.00 23′)date='20110909' date='20110909.00 23' date='20110909.00 20110909.23'所有这三个例子都应该有相同的结果,如果它填充一个列表(我可以排序),例如['20110909.00', '20110909.23]或者甚至是两个排序的单独变量,但在所有情况下它都是YYYYMMDD.HH,并且...

python – EC2ResponseError:401未经授权的AWS无法验证为ec2实例提供的访问权限

我在同一区域,安全组等中有两个ec2实例A和B.我使用boto来执行连接. 将boto从版本2.34.0更新到版本2.35.0后,我无法从实例A连接到主机,但能够从实例B连接.AuthFailureAWS was not able to validate the provided access credentials我发现这个问题的可能原因是boto Switch elb/ec2 over to signature version 4 我怎么可能从机器B连接,但无法从机器A连接?(两个实例上负责连接相同的python代码) 什么可能导致这种奇怪的情况?谢谢解决...

python – 在Scrapy中禁用SSL证书验证【代码】

我目前正在努力解决与Scrapy有关的问题.每当我使用Scrapy刮取证书的CN值与服务器域名匹配的HTTPS站点时,Scrapy效果很好!另一方面,每当我尝试抓取证书的CN值与服务器的域名不匹配的网站时,我会得到以下内容:Traceback (most recent call last):File "/usr/local/lib/python2.7/dist-packages/twisted/protocols/tls.py", line 415, in dataReceivedself._write(bytes)File "/usr/local/lib/python2.7/dist-packages/twisted/proto...

Python 之12306网站验证码校验案例【代码】【图】

import requests from PIL import Image import jsonsrequests.packages.urllib3.disable_warnings()headers = {"User-Agent": Mozilla/5.0 (Windows NT 10.0;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/63.0.3239.132 Safari/537.36 } session = requests.session()# 获取验证码位置 def get_captcha_position(img_name="12303_captcha.png"):url = "https://kyfw.12306.cn/passport/captcha/captcha-image?login_si...

python爬虫学习:验证码之机器学习【图】

上文学习了 OCR 破解识别验证码,但是还是发现识别的精度不高,因此针对这个问题本文利用机器学习的方法去破解验证码。 本文所用的机器学习的方法为 余弦相似度 ,重点的思想是将图片的每一个像素点作为一个坐标点,构造成一个很长的向量。例如,假设某一张图片由200个像素点组成,每个像素点都以 RGB 颜色的值来表示,其取值范围为 0-255 ,利用该图片的向量和训练样本中的样本做 余弦相似对比 ,如果夹角越小值越大,也就是说两条...

python爬虫学习:验证码之滑动验证码【图】

前面两个文章提到了普通图片的验证码识别,且尤其对于机器学习的识别方式精度相对会比较高。但是,现在开始流行滑动验证码,所以这里作者提及一点简单的滑动验证码识别技巧。 打开火狐浏览器,按下 F12 ,输入 url 为 http://www.gsxt.gov.cn/index.html ,可以打开 国家企业信用信息公示系统 ,输入关键词 中国联通 ,点击搜索会弹出一个滑动验证码出来,本文就是主要识别这个网址的滑动验证码。 识别这样的滑动验证码主要运用 se...

07 Python爬虫验证码处理【代码】

大部分门户网站在进行登录的时候,如果用户连续登录的次数超过3次或者5次的时候,就会在登录页中动态生成验证码。通过验证码达到分流和反爬的效果。 一. 云打码平台处理验证码的流程:1.对携带验证码的页面数据进行抓取 2.可以将页面数据中验证码进行解析,验证码图片下载到本地 3.可以将验证码图片提交给三方平台进行识别,返回验证码图片上的数据值云打码平台:1.在官网中进行注册(普通用户和开发者用户)2.登录开发者用户:1.实...

python urllib2基本身份验证【代码】

您好我正在尝试使用python使用urllib2访问API URL:import urllib2url = 'https://XXXXXXXXXX.com/' username = 'X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X' password = 'X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X'passman = urllib2.HTTPPasswordMgrWithDefaultRealm() passman.add_password(None, url, username, password) authhandler = urllib2.HTTPBasicAuthHandler(passman) opener = urllib2.build_opener(authhandler) urllib2...